<details>
|
||||
<summary>Reference</summary>
|
||||
- `import this` prints out "The Zen of MicroPython", which is a short version of [The Zen of Python](https://peps.python.org/pep-0020/) in CPython.
|
||||
- `import antigravity` prints out a text version of [this comic about Python 2](https://xkcd.com/353/); in CPython it will directly open the URL of that comic.
|
||||
</details>
